STATION III. ON TRIAL



After Jesus is arrested in the dead of night, he‘s taken straight to the high priest’s home for a sham of a trial. Jesus watches in silence as they argue over how to incriminate him. Tired of witnesses stories not matching up, the high priest storms out in front of Jesus and ask him directly if he claims the loaded title of “Messiah”. Jesus at last speaks up admitting it. Then he goes further and claims to fulfill a prophecy about a perfect human, the Son of Man, who will be enthroned beside the God of Israel.
